Kinds of Ovens
Before diving into particular suggestions, it is vital to comprehend the various types of ovens available.

Traditional Ovens: These utilize glowing heat from the leading and bottom aspects and are normally discovered in the majority of homes. They are best for general baking and roasting.

Fan Ovens: Also called convection ovens, these have a fan that flows hot air, providing more even cooking and faster cooking times.

Double Fuel Ovens: Combining gas and electric, double fuel ovens usually have a gas stove and an electric oven, providing more control over cooking temperatures.

Self-cleaning Ovens: These ovens make use of heats to burn food residues, making cleaning more manageable.

Microwave Ovens: While not a conventional oven, microwaves can be used for cooking and reheating food rapidly.

Steam Ovens: Steam ovens use steam to cook food, which can keep nutrients and enhance flavours.

Key Considerations When Choosing an Oven
When selecting an oven, several aspects ought to be taken into account:

Size and Space: Measure your kitchen location to ensure the oven fits well. Integrated models need precise measurements.

Capacity: For households that cook big meals, a larger oven with a capacity of 70 litres or more may be better.

Cooking Features: Consider what features are most essential, such as self-cleaning, several cooking modes, or wise innovation.

Rate: Determine your spending plan, as oven rates can vary considerably.

Energy Efficiency: Look for ovens and hob with excellent energy scores to save on electrical power costs.
